Veson Nautical Announces Veslink Agent Portal

Published Apr 3, 2014 3:32 PM by The Maritime Executive

Veson Nautical announced the release of the Veslink Agent Portal, a major new feature of Veslink, Veson Nautical’s online service that streamlines the collection and distribution of mission-critical maritime data. The Veslink Agent Portal enables port agents to submit Statements of Facts and Port Disbursements against nominated port calls. These standardized forms flow directly into Veslink for approval by voyage operators, and can then be imported into the Integrated Maritime Operations System (IMOS) to drive further workflows.

“Many of the leading maritime shipping organizations already rely on Veslink to improve the timeliness and accuracy of their voyage reporting, and to streamline their operational workflow,” said Per Ostman, Veslink Product Manager. “With the release of Agent Portal we’ve added agents to the Veslink Network. We are continuously expanding the options for charterers, ship owners, and ship managers to streamline their data collection.”

The Veslink Agent Portal makes it easy for agents to submit crucial in-port data in an accurate, structured format. Upon nomination, the given port call appears in the agent’s unique Agent Portal worklist on Veslink.com. From there, the agent has the ability to submit any number of standard Veslink forms as defined by shipping company, including Statements of Facts and Port Disbursements.

How Veslink Agent Portal can benefit shipping organizations

Saves time for operators - Reduces email overload by eliminating agent notifications

Eliminates data entry - Automatically receives nominations from and updates data in IMOS (or your front-office system of record) enabling operators to focus on proactively managing voyages

Reduces agent reporting errors - Ensures companies collect the specific data they need from agents, on time and with accuracy

Leverages existing relationships – Connects seamlessly to service providers such as DA-Desk, Diabos, and S5 as well as proprietary agent-owned portals
